I'd start with checking compression and codes. Not all codes show up on the CEL. Running on a lower octane will cause the engine to knock under load which causes the ECM to lower the spark reducing power. If enough knock happens, damage occurs. It's possible the MAF sensor is dirty or having issues making the car think it's lean and adding more fuel.
